CM Naveen’s Mega Roadshow Draws Huge Crowd In Nimapara

Bhubaneswar: Chief Minister Naveen Patnaik today held a mega roadshow in Nimapara on Wednesday evening to canvass for the BJD candidates as a massive crowd lined up on both sides of the road to greet him.

Patnaik started the grand show at Gulgula chhak and the roadshow was around 2 km long.

The roadshow came ahead of the final phase of the Assembly and Lok Sabha election in Odisha on June 1.

The top star campaigner of the regional party carried out the show amid tight security and concluded it after more than an hour.

During the roadshow, Patnaik also addressed the crowd from the specially-designed bus for the roadshow. He reiterated his promise to provide free electricity from July and extend the BSKY scheme for people in all categories.

“No electricity bill will come from July. All will be covered under BSKY. Mission Shakti members will get pension,” Patnaik said from the bus while urging the voters to vote for BJD’s MP and MLA candidates in large numbers.

Patnaik sought feedback on BSKY, conch symbol and BJD. The crowd stood up and responded in the affirmative.

Nimapara town witnessed a sea of people waving to the CM, holding BJD’s poll symbol and raising Naveen-Zindabad slogan.

Nimapara Assembly constituency, which is considered as a BJD stronghold, will go to poll June 1. BJD has fielded Dilip Nayak from the segment.
